Output 98db6c6ee97063133301fc2b4a2371ca1c8cd9fc38b2e95f31c79d7e8bfc32d1:0

value
390000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 776a9b7b013e1e425ad780dbb9a304387847c689 OP_EQUAL
address
3CaS3aaix6NZWxcTcTcXZeXcu3okRDkri6
transaction
98db6c6ee97063133301fc2b4a2371ca1c8cd9fc38b2e95f31c79d7e8bfc32d1
confirmations
137525
spent
true